Transaction 336766927b3a1d17f2893667458ca476ef611c20f467a97b1ad73146fa1dd765
1 Input
1 Output
-
336766927b3a1d17f2893667458ca476ef611c20f467a97b1ad73146fa1dd765:0
- value
- 649590
- script pubkey
- OP_0 OP_PUSHBYTES_20 cc9583c8de890d8e12b4fe0695acf0c6466d9b12
- address
- bc1qej2c8jx73yxcuy45lcrftt8scerxmxcjm5c320